General Information
Title: There is a hope of turning
Composer: Thurlow Weed
Lyricist: Michael Hudson
Number of voices: 4vv Voicing: SATB
Genre: Sacred, Hymn for Pentecost XXIII Meter: 76. 76
Language: English
Instruments: Unknown
First published: 2014
Description: Proper 26, Year A
